What Reseller Hosting Actually Delivers
At its core, reseller hosting is a wholesale model. A parent provider allocates disk space, bandwidth, and account limits under your control. You partition those resources into client packages. The benefits for a Bioko Sur operator are concrete:
- Low startup cost compared to building infrastructure
- White-label control so your brand stays front-facing
- Scalable tiers as your client list grows
- Local billing relationships and language alignment
- Support leverage from your upstream host
This structure turns a single connectivity advantage into a recurring-revenue business serving schools, churches, shops, and civic groups across the province.
Choosing Infrastructure That Fits the Region
Not every global host performs well for Equatorial Guinea traffic. Latency from distant continents can frustrate users. When evaluating suppliers, prioritize networks with African or southern-European peering, redundant power, and clear uptime commitments. Equally important is panel software: cPanel or DirectAdmin should be available so your customers recognize the environment.
A reseller in Bioko Sur succeeds less by competing on raw specs and more by offering dependable, human-led service that international giants will not localize.
Key Features to Inspect Before Signing
- SSD storage and daily backups
- Free SSL and DNS management
- Private nameservers for brand trust
- API access for billing automation
- Responsive upstream technical support
Steps to Launch Your Reseller Business
Starting in Bioko Sur requires a pragmatic sequence rather than a large leap. First, define your niche—perhaps tourism operators or agricultural exporters needing simple sites. Second, select a host with regional empathy and solid documentation. Third, build your brand: name, logo, and support channels. Fourth, package plans in clear local terms. Finally, acquire your first clients through community networks and referrals.
Keep communication personal. A WhatsApp-based help line can outperform a generic ticket portal for early adopters unfamiliar with hosting jargon.
